Gibson Recruitment Ltd. is working on behalf of a regional Groundworks & Civil Engineering contractor to recruit a Site Engineer (Civils), following a period of expansion. Our client has a solid pipeline of projects and a growing team, and the successful Site Engineer will have the opportunity to take on managerial responsibility, should that be a route that interests them. This position will be based in Aberdeenshire and applicants should be able to demonstrate relevant experience.
Role & Responsibilities:
- To deliver setting-out works on ongoing contracts, ensuring that they operate within cost, productivity, Quality and Health, Safety and Environment targets.
- Ensure contracts are delivered safely on time, within budget and to programme.
- Maintain a good relationship with clients to avoid disputes.
- Have a high level of commercial awareness related to the works.
- Assure that all work is carried out to company safety, environmental, and Quality standards and to regularly communicate with staff and operatives.
- Carry out Safety Audits as required by line management.
- Ensure that all operations carried out within your area of responsibility are undertaken with full regard for safety of visitors, other members of staff and yourself.
Essential Criteria:
- Experience as a Site Engineer on civil engineering projects.
- Relevant Civil Engineering Qualification (HNC and upwards).
- Strong understanding of Groundworks.
- Experience and understanding of how to use modern setting out equipment.
- Appropriate knowledge of health and safety policies.
- Have good working knowledge of IT systems, proficient in the use of Microsoft Office.
- Practice of prioritising time critical work.
- Excellent communication and liaison skills.
- Applicants must reside in Perthshire or Grampian.
